摘要:针对“TP(TokenPocket)钱包未包含 MVS”这一现实,本文从安全流程、前瞻性技术、专业建议、并列举新兴技术在钱包领域的应用,分析数据一致性与网络可扩展性问题,并给出分阶段落地建议。
1. 问题背景与影响评估
TP 未集成 MVS 可能源于多种原因:MVS 生命周期或规范尚不稳定、生态需求不足、实现成本高或安全/兼容性顾虑。影响包括:部分链或合约生态无法直接受支持、开发者需额外适配层、用户体验碎片化,以及长期兼容性/可扩展性受限。
2. 安全流程(建议流程与要点)
- 威胁建模:明确攻击面(密钥泄露、签名篡改、重放/回放、桥接安全、合约漏洞)。
- 密钥管理:支持助记词、硬件钱包、MPC、多签;默认启用分层确定性(HD)和强口令保护。
- 交易签名与验证:在设备隔离环境签名、签名前显示完整交易摘要、防重放签名域(chain id、nonce)。
- 审计与持续检测:定期第三方代码审计、模糊测试与形式化验证(关键模块)。
- 漏洞响应:建立紧急密钥回收、多层恢复策略、透明的漏洞通告与补丁流程。
- 用户教育与授权管理:清晰权限请求界面、权限最小化、权限撤销机制。
3. 前瞻性科技发展
- 虚拟机互操作:支持 WASM、EVM、Move-like VMs 或通过兼容层(translation/adapter)降低集成门槛。

- 隐私计算:引入 MPC、TEE 或 zk 技术用于离线签名、私钥分片或交易隐藏。
- 可验证计算与证明:将零知识证明(zk-SNARK/PLONK)用于重要状态证明以增强信任。
- 自动化合约分析:在交易提交前用静态/动态分析阻止高危调用。

4. 新兴技术应用场景
- Layer2 集成(zk-rollup、optimistic):在钱包端展示跨层余额、自动选择最优 gas 策略。
- 跨链互操作:采用标准化跨链消息(IBC-like)或轻客户端验证,降低桥接风险。
- 离线交易与状态证明:用 Merkle/累积证明或轻客户端快照实现快速余额确认。
5. 数据一致性与最终性策略
- 明确一致性模型:对不同链支持不同最终性保证(强最终性链 vs 概率最终性链),在 UI/签名流程中提示用户。
- 处理重组与回滚:交易确认阶段保留本地待定队列,遇到链重组则回滚并提示用户。
- 索引与校验:维护独立的索引器、证据链(交易证明)与轻客户端校验以确保本地视图一致性。
6. 可扩展性与网络方案
- 横向扩展:将节点职责拆分(RPC 层、索引层、缓存层),采用 CDN/边缘节点加速请求。
- 收敛式批处理:对频繁小额操作采用 batching、聚合签名减少链上交互。
- 分片与并行处理:兼容未来分片或 Rollup 扩展,通过抽象层无缝切换底层扩展方案。
7. 专业建议与分阶段路线图(执行要点)
- 阶段一(合规与安全基线,0-3 个月):完成威胁建模、关键路径审计、引入多签/硬件钱包支持与应急流程。
- 阶段二(兼容层与性能优化,3-9 个月):开发 MVS 适配层或 VM 抽象接口、改进索引器与缓存、支持 Layer2 浏览与跨链读取。
- 阶段三(前瞻功能与自动化,9-18 个月):引入 zk/MPC 签名选项、自动风险评估引擎、轻客户端/证明验证功能。
- KPI 建议:平均交易确认准确率、用户恢复成功率、审计缺陷关闭时间、RPC 平均延迟等。
结论:TP 未集成 MVS 并非不可逾越的短板,但应以安全为第一要务,通过分阶段引入兼容层、强化密钥与签名安全、并逐步采用 zk、MPC 及 Layer2 等前沿技术,实现兼顾安全与可扩展的长期路线。治理与生态沟通同样关键:与 MVS 社区/标准组织保持同步,评估采用时点与兼容策略。
评论
Nova
这篇分析很实用,特别是分阶段路线图,便于执行。
小明
建议增加对具体兼容层实现的示例代码或架构图,便于开发落地。
ChainGuru
关于数据一致性部分,提出的轻客户端校验很有必要,能显著降低信任成本。
凌风
安全流程部分很全面,希望能看到更多关于 MPC 与硬件钱包结合的实践案例。